One area that often gets overlooked in this quest for optimization is tail spend. Tail spend refers to the small, low-value purchases that fall outside the core procurement process. While individually these purchases may seem insignificant, collectively they can add up to a significant portion of a company’s overall spend. In fact, studies have shown that up to 20% of a typical organization’s spend can be classified as tail spend.
Managing tail spend can be a daunting task for many companies, as it involves tracking, monitoring, and consolidating a large number of suppliers and transactions. Traditionally, companies have relied on manual processes and disjointed systems to manage their tail spend, resulting in inefficiencies, higher costs, and missed savings opportunities. This is where a Tail spend Management Platform comes in.
A Tail spend Management Platform is a software solution that helps companies gain visibility and control over their tail spend. By automating and streamlining the procurement process for low-value purchases, these platforms enable companies to more effectively manage their tail spend and realize significant cost savings. Here are some key features and benefits of a Tail spend Management Platform:
1. Centralized Procurement: One of the main advantages of a Tail Spend Management Platform is that it provides a single, centralized platform for all tail spend transactions. This allows companies to consolidate their tail spend purchases, track spending patterns, and analyze supplier performance in real-time. By centralizing procurement processes, companies can eliminate redundancies, reduce maverick spending, and improve overall efficiency.
2. Supplier Management: Another key feature of a Tail Spend Management Platform is its supplier management capabilities. These platforms enable companies to onboard and manage a large number of suppliers, ensuring compliance with company policies and reducing the risk of supplier fraud. By establishing preferred supplier relationships and leveraging bulk buying power, companies can negotiate better pricing and terms, driving additional cost savings.
3. Spend Visibility: A Tail Spend Management Platform provides companies with a comprehensive view of their tail spend, including spending trends, transaction details, and budget allocation. With real-time visibility into their tail spend, companies can identify areas of inefficiency, track cost savings initiatives, and make data-driven decisions to optimize their procurement processes.
4. Cost Savings: Perhaps the most compelling benefit of a Tail Spend Management Platform is its ability to generate cost savings. By consolidating tail spend purchases, negotiating favorable contracts with suppliers, and implementing cost-saving strategies, companies can achieve significant reductions in their overall spend. Studies have shown that companies that effectively manage their tail spend can save up to 5-10% on their procurement costs.
5. Compliance and Risk Management: In today’s complex regulatory environment, companies are under increasing pressure to ensure compliance with laws and regulations governing procurement practices. A Tail Spend Management Platform helps companies mitigate risk by automating compliance checks, monitoring supplier performance, and providing audit trails for all transactions. By maintaining a high level of compliance, companies can avoid costly fines, penalties, and reputational damage.
